## **Godfrey Manhambara – Who He Is and Why He Matters to PREM**
Godfrey Manhambara is not a token appointment — he’s one of Zimbabwe’s most experienced industrial and regulatory operators, with a career built across aviation, infrastructure, logistics, and national‑level governance. He currently serves as **Group CEO of Beta Holdings**, Zimbabwe’s largest infrastructure materials group, and has previously run both the **Civil Aviation Authority of Zimbabwe** and the country’s international cargo airline, **Affretair**.
He brings exactly the kind of senior‑level government, regulatory and operational experience you want on the board when the country is tightening beneficiation rules and reshaping its mineral export framework.
---
## **Key Roles**
- **Independent Non‑Executive Chairman – Premier African Minerals**
Provides governance, political alignment, and regulatory oversight at a time when Zimbabwe’s lithium policy is evolving fast.
- **Group CEO – Beta Holdings**
Leads one of Zimbabwe’s biggest industrial groups, giving him deep operational and government‑interface experience.
- **Former CEO – Civil Aviation Authority of Zimbabwe**
High‑level regulatory leadership, compliance, and state‑institution management.
- **Former CEO – Affretair (International Cargo Airline)**
Strong background in logistics, trade flows, and cross‑border operations.
- **Additional Directorships**
Zimnat Asset Management (Chairman), James North Zimbabwe, Prime Seed, TCT Industrias Florestais, and professional memberships across the Institute of Directors, Zimbabwe Institute of Management, and the Chartered Institute of Logistics & Transport (UK).
